Why It Is a Fire Risk

Why a Clogged Dryer Vent Is a Fire Risk You Cannot Ignore in Burnsville, NC

Lint Is One of the Most Combustible Common Household Materials in Burnsville

Lint is fine, dry, organic fiber in Burnsville, NC. Its high surface-area-to-mass ratio means it has an enormous amount of surface exposed to oxygen relative to its total mass in Burnsville. That ratio is what makes it ignite easily from a relatively modest heat source in Burnsville, NC. In a restricted, heated dryer duct, lint has exactly the heat source it needs in Burnsville. The only variable is how much lint has accumulated and how hot the duct has gotten in Burnsville, NC.

How Restriction Raises Temperature Until Ignition Is Possible in Burnsville, NC

A dryer is designed to exhaust its thermal output through the duct system in Burnsville. When the duct is restricted, the thermal output has nowhere to go in Burnsville, NC. The dryer runs hotter. The duct temperature rises in Burnsville. The heating element cycles more frequently trying to maintain drum temperature against a system that cannot exhaust the heat it is producing in Burnsville, NC. Over multiple loads in a restricted duct, the duct temperature rises progressively closer to the ignition temperature of the accumulated lint in Burnsville. The burning smell that precedes a dryer fire is lint at or near ignition temperature in Burnsville, NC.

What We Find and Flag

Dryer Vent Problems American Air Duct Identifies and Flags in Burnsville, NC

Incorrect Duct Material — Plastic or Foil Flex in Burnsville

Building codes and dryer manufacturer specifications require rigid metal or semi-rigid metal duct in Burnsville, NC. Plastic flex has a low melting point making it a structural failure risk in a dryer vent fire in Burnsville. Foil accordion flex accumulates lint in its corrugated interior folds at dramatically higher rates than smooth-wall rigid duct in Burnsville, NC.

Crushed or Kinked Connector Behind the Dryer in Burnsville, NC

A kinked connector reduces airflow to a fraction of the designed capacity regardless of how clean the main duct run is in Burnsville. Frequent where the dryer has been pushed back against the wall without adequate clearance in Burnsville, NC.

Bird or Animal Nest Blocking the Exterior Cap in Burnsville

Birds find the warm, regularly heated exterior vent cap an attractive nesting location in Burnsville, NC. A nest packed into the cap can completely block the vent exit in Burnsville. Removed as part of every dryer vent cleaning in Burnsville, NC.

Duct Run Exceeding Safe Maximum Length in Burnsville, NC

Most dryer manufacturers specify a maximum equivalent duct length where each 90-degree bend counts as approximately 5 feet of equivalent length in Burnsville. An over-length run underperforms even when perfectly clean because airflow resistance exceeds what the dryer's blower is designed to overcome in Burnsville, NC.

Missing or Damaged Exterior Cap in Burnsville

Leaves the duct termination open to rain, pests, and debris in Burnsville, NC. Rain entering an open vent cap wets the lint in the duct, causing it to compact and adhere more firmly to the duct walls in Burnsville.

Yes. A gas dryer with a severely restricted vent may not be able to exhaust combustion gases efficiently in Burnsville. When combustion gas exhaust is impaired, carbon monoxide can back up into the laundry space rather than being exhausted through the vent in Burnsville, NC. A gas dryer with confirmed severe vent restriction should be treated as a potential carbon monoxide hazard until the vent is cleared in Burnsville.
